Medicare Basics

Original Medicare is offered by the US authorities to folks that are over age 65 or under 65 and on disability. Medicare is made up of Parts A and B. Part A covers hospital insurance and Part B covers doctor visits and outpatient services. Generally, Medicare covers 80 percent of the invoice so there is 20% left over along with many deductibles copays and coinsurances. Because of these openings left over many people choose to get a Medicare Supplement Plan to pay what Medicare doesn’t fully pay for, these plans are also known as Medigap plans.

Medigap Basics

The most popular Medicare supplement plans are plans F, G, & N. Since the programs are all standardized and the benefits are regulated by the US government there’s no gap in coverage between companies for the exact same plan. In any given state in the U.S. you will find about 30 or more companies offering these plans, each at a different cost.

With any standardized Medigap insurance plan you are able to see any doctor anywhere in the country that accepts Medicare, no referrals required. Also plans F, N and G have a restricted foreign travel benefit that’s beneficial for those folks May traveling outside of the nation.

Also, it’s important to be aware that prescription coverage isn’t provided on any standardized Medicare Supplement Plan, it is covered under another program known as part D.

These programs can also be guaranteed-renewable for lifetime, premiums can’t be increased due to health or canceled due to health.

What Plan Option To Select?

Deciding what plan to select can be quite confusing. There are about 10 plans available but the most well-known ones are F, G and N. Plan G will be the most cost-effective option, Plan F is the most comprehensive, and option N as a great alternative option for people who don’t go to the doctor very often.

Medigap Insurance Plan F

Medicare Supplement Plan F is the most comprehensive of all Medicare supplement plans and the priciest. Coverage is fairly straightforward, this plan covers everything Medicare does not totally pay, such as the 20% and all deductibles copays and coinsurances. Having a Plan F, you should never have a health bill, as long as the services that you receive are accepted by Medicare.

Medicare Supplement Plan N

Medicare Supplement Plan N is the most economical of the three . Plan N is comparable to plan G, except the next out-of-pocket expenses on Plan N:

$0-$20 office visit copay
$50 in the emergency room (waived if admitted)
Part B excess charges are not covered

Plan N is a possible great fit for someone who doesn’t see the doctor on a regular basis, this person wouldn’t incur the workplace visit copay each time they visit the physician. If you’re wanting to save a little premium dollars Plan N may be good match for you.

When Is The Best Time To Buy?

The ideal time to purchase a Medigap plan is when you’re new to Medicare, either turning 65 or beginning Medicare Part B for the first time. The reason that is the best time is this is considered to be “Open enrollment” and can purchase any insurance plan you need, no health underwriting is required.

If you’re purchasing plan outside of “open enrollment” you might need to answer health questions and also be subject to medical underwriting to get approved. It is possible you can be declined.
